About Me

I am David Kesis Ngeywo, I was born on 28th Feb 1972 at Kinyoro location trans-nzioa county .I started my childhood education at Amagoro school in the year 1977 and completed my high school education in Uganda, Soroti secondary school in 1994. I did my diploma in education in 2004 but did not get permanent employment, I am looking forward to promoting my current form farm duty to modern agriculture. I am married and have eight children, the first three are undergoing university education , Two are in high school and the rest are still in primary school.

My Business

I am teacher employed by school management, I also grow maize,bananas, beans, and also rear cows and poultry. Teaching 6000( Average 56.603 Us dollar) Kenya shillings per month and farming 20000 Kenya shillings ( Average 188.679). When given a loan of 90000( Average Us dollar 849.056). Kenya shillings I shall be able to diversify to Piggery Farming that I have enough knowledge in and also has wide demand because of the necessity of white meat.
Because of this, I resorted to Zidisha it will enable me overcome some of the challenges in life.

Loan Proposal

I will use money to buy fertilizer input for planting 1500 Kenyan shillings Us dollars 14.7
It will increase productivity of Beans which led to drop food shortage within our community.
Profit will increase by 20000 Kenyan shillings Us dollars 200.
